Haemorrhagic refers to a condition characterized by excessive bleeding or the presence of blood in various tissues or organs, resulting from a rupture of blood vessels or abnormal bleeding tendencies. This term is commonly used to describe conditions associated with hemorrhage, where blood leaks from the circulatory system into surrounding tissues or cavities. Haemorrhagic conditions can arise from various causes, including trauma or injury, which can damage blood vessels and lead to significant bleeding. Other causes include medical conditions such as haemophilia, a genetic disorder that impairs the blood's ability to clot, or thrombocytopenia, which involves a low platelet count affecting clot formation. Haemorrhagic stroke, which occurs when a blood vessel in the brain bursts, can also lead to bleeding within the brain. Infections or inflammatory conditions that damage blood vessels and result in bleeding can contribute to haemorrhagic symptoms. Treatment for haemorrhagic conditions focuses on stopping the bleeding and addressing the underlying cause. Immediate measures often involve controlling the source of bleeding through pressure, bandages, or, in severe cases, surgical intervention. For conditions like haemophilia or thrombocytopenia, treatment may include medications to improve clotting or platelet counts. In cases of haemorrhagic stroke, treatment aims to manage the stroke and minimize brain damage, often involving medications, surgery, and rehabilitation. Supportive care, including blood transfusions or intravenous fluids, may be necessary to replace lost blood and stabilize the patient. Accurate diagnosis and prompt treatment are essential to managing haemorrhagic conditions effectively and preventing complications.
